SPECIAL INVESTIGATOR ACT 2021 (NO. 50 OF 2021) - SECT 21

Delegation

    (1)     The Office of the Special Investigator, by instrument, may delegate to an OSI officer any duty, function or power of the Office of the Special Investigator under this Act, or any other Act, other than this power of delegation.

    (2)     The Special Investigator, by instrument, may delegate to a person qualified as specified in subsection (3) any duty, function or power that will enable the person to act in respect of a matter the Special Investigator has declared under section 18 they are unable to act by reason of an actual or perceived conflict of interest.

    (3)     A person is qualified for the purposes of subsection (2) if—

        (a)     the person is a member of staff employed or engaged under section 22 or a person engaged as a consultant under section 23; and

        (b)     the person has been an Australian lawyer for not less than 10 years; and

        (c)     in the opinion of the Special Investigator, the person has special knowledge or experience in—

              (i)     criminal legal practice; or

              (ii)     criminal investigations.
